- Work within the agreed company budget.
- Ensure all kitchen staff are trained on dish specification and budget control.
- Manage the stock in the kitchen.
- Inspire and motivate the team to achieve food to specification and therefore ensure satisfaction of our residents.
- Lead by example, setting the pace and standards.
- Meet monthly with the management team to ensure dietary requirements for all residents are met.
- Train and develop the team to deliver food to specification and exceed residents' expectations.
- Ensure all food is cooked to a safe temperature and is taste tested before serving.
- Ensure that the storage of food meets company and statutory health and safety requirements.
- Deliver the company kitchen standards as identified on the kitchen audit.
- Implement and ensure the company Health and Safety policy is met at all times - this includes the training of all kitchen staff.
- Relevant experience within a catering environment.
- Secure understanding of special dietary and nutritional requirements, and ability to implement methods to meet these needs.
- Intermediate/Advanced Food Hygiene certificate and a full understanding of HACCP; responsible for ensuring adherence and documentation.
- Experience in achieving food margins, and writing and planning menus with costing.
- Excellent leadership skills and the ability to communicate effectively at all levels.
- Capacity to work within a health and safety framework and manage regulatory compliance.
